What does the word "Brewton" mean?

The word "Brewton" carries different meanings and associations depending on the context in which it is used. Most commonly, Brewton is recognized as a proper noun, referring to places, people, or family names. Here, we will delve into the various interpretations and significance of "Brewton."

1. Geographical Significance

Brewton is primarily known as a city located in Escambia County, Alabama, USA. Established in the late 19th century, it played a crucial role in the development of the region and had a thriving economy based on the timber industry. Today, Brewton is recognized for its rich history, vibrant community, and picturesque landscapes.

2. Cultural Associations

Beyond its geographical significance, Brewton also represents various cultural aspects tied to the southern United States. The city embodies Southern hospitality, with community events, festivals, and a close-knit population that celebrates its heritage through local traditions.

3. Surname or Family Name

The term "Brewton" can also denote a family surname. As with many surnames, "Brewton" could have origins tracing back to specific regions or historical contexts. In genealogical studies, families bearing the Brewton name may find ancestral ties to the city, enriching their family heritage narratives.
